Making Space was a publication made to accompany a major festival involving more than 20 artist groups across Victoria. It was the first publication of its kind in Australia to document the history of artist-run initiatives, and to publish a range of critical discourses that were taking place at the time.

The book included a number of commissioned academic essays, extensive interviews with founding members, and featured more than two decades of photo documentation from independent art galleries and collectives. The book and festival were launched at Platform in April 2007 by the Federal Minister for the Arts and the Director of the Australia Council for the Arts.

Making Space was developed with support of hundreds of artists, the Australia Council for the Arts, the Visual Arts and Craft Strategy, and Arts Victoria. digital version below.
